Ta-10W (Ta-90-W-10) annealed vs Ta-2.5W (Ta-97.5-W-2.5) annealed

Property comparison of Ta-10W (Ta-90-W-10) annealed and Ta-2.5W (Ta-97.5-W-2.5) annealed, both refractory.

Refractory7 compared properties
PropertyTa-10W (Ta-90-W-10) annealedTa-2.5W (Ta-97.5-W-2.5) annealedDifference
Yield strength310 MPa207 MPa-33%
Tensile strength483 MPa310 MPa-36%
Elongation20 %25 %+25%
Elastic modulus193,000 MPa186,000 MPa-4%
Density16,850 kg/m³16,600 kg/m³-1%
Coefficient of thermal expansion0.000006 1/K0.000006 1/K0%
Melting point3,080 °C2,996 °C-3%

Difference is Ta-2.5W (Ta-97.5-W-2.5) annealed relative to Ta-10W (Ta-90-W-10) annealed. Values are taken from the representative row of each material; both materials may have multiple heat treatments or conditions on their individual pages.
